> WIth large topology and large number of caches/groups node join message can reach a size > 30M due to a large amount of transferred discovery data.
> It adds overhead on ring traversal and slows down "node join" PME.
> Possible solution:
> # introduce pre-join message with discovery data which doesn't increment topology version. After all nodes wil have corressponding discovery data start actual joining. Discovery data probably should be stored off-heap(or even on disk) to avoid heap usage bursts on joining of multiple nodes.
> # Add compression to discovery data.
